Campaign Naming Conventions: Difference between revisions

From Affiliate
(affliate (EN))
 
(No difference)

Latest revision as of 21:48, 29 August 2025

Campaign Naming Conventions for Affiliate Marketing Success

Effective campaign management is crucial for anyone involved in affiliate marketing. A cornerstone of good campaign management is a robust and consistent system of campaign naming conventions. Well-named campaigns aren't just about organization; they directly impact your ability to analyze campaign performance, optimize advertising spend, and ensure compliance. This article provides a beginner-friendly guide to creating campaign naming conventions specifically geared towards maximizing earnings from referral programs.

Why are Campaign Naming Conventions Important?

Imagine running multiple affiliate campaigns simultaneously. Without a clear naming structure, distinguishing between them becomes a nightmare. This leads to:

  • Difficulty in data analysis: Identifying high-performing campaigns becomes time-consuming and prone to error.
  • Inefficient optimization: You can't quickly pinpoint what's working and what isn't, hindering A/B testing efforts.
  • Reporting Challenges: Creating accurate performance reports for stakeholders (or yourself!) is significantly harder.
  • Increased Risk of Errors: Mistakes in bid management or targeting can occur when campaigns are easily confused.
  • Tracking issues: Difficulty correlating campaign names with conversion tracking data.

A well-defined naming convention solves these problems, providing clarity and control over your marketing efforts.

Building Your Campaign Naming Convention

The goal is to create a naming structure that's informative, consistent, and scalable. Here's a step-by-step approach:

1. **Identify Key Components:** Determine the essential information you want to include in each campaign name. Common components include:

   *   **Network:** The affiliate network you're using (e.g., Commission Junction, ShareASale, Amazon Associates).
   *   **Merchant:** The specific company whose products or services you're promoting (e.g., Nike, Expedia, Best Buy).
   *   **Offer:** The specific promotion or deal you're advertising (e.g., "Summer Sale," "Free Shipping," "20% Off").
   *   **Traffic Source:** Where you're driving traffic from (e.g., Google Ads, Facebook Ads, Email Marketing, Content marketing).
   *   **Campaign Type:** The type of campaign (e.g., Search, Display, Social, Native advertising).
   *   **Targeting:**  Key audience segmentation details (e.g., "Men's Shoes," "Travel - Europe," "Fitness Enthusiasts").
   *   **Ad Group/Creative:** Specific variations of your ads or content (e.g., "Ad Copy A," "Image 1," "Blog Post - Review").
   *   **Date/Version:** Useful for tracking iterations and performance over time (e.g., "20240115," "v2").

2. **Establish a Consistent Order:** Decide on a fixed order for these components. A common and effective order is:

   `Network_Merchant_Offer_TrafficSource_CampaignType_Targeting_AdGroup_Date`
   For example: `CJ_Nike_SummerSale_GoogleAds_Search_MensShoes_AdCopyA_20240115`

3. **Use Abbreviations & Codes:** To keep names concise, use standardized abbreviations. Create a document detailing these abbreviations and share it with your team. For example:

Abbreviation Full Name
CJ Commission Junction GA Google Ads FB Facebook Ads EM Email Marketing SS ShareASale

4. **Character Limitations:** Be mindful of character limits imposed by your advertising platforms. Prioritize the most crucial information if space is limited.

5. **Avoid Special Characters:** Stick to alphanumeric characters and underscores. Avoid spaces, periods, commas, and other special characters, as they can cause issues with some platforms.

6. **Implement a Versioning System:** Use date or version numbers to track changes and iterations of your campaigns. This is vital for split testing and campaign optimization.

Example Campaign Names

Here are some examples of well-named campaigns, based on the convention above:

  • `Amazon_Fitbit_NewRelease_FacebookAds_Social_FitnessTrackers_ImageAd1_20240220`
  • `SS_Expedia_SpringBreakDeals_EmailMarketing_EM_FamilyTravel_Newsletter1_20240301`
  • `CJ_BestBuy_TVDeals_GoogleAds_Display_4KTVs_BannerAdA_v3`
  • `AW_Shopify_FreeTrial_YouTubeAds_Video_EcommerceOwners_VideoAd1_20240101` (AW represents the Amazon Web Services affiliate program)

Tools and Tips for Managing Campaign Names

  • **Spreadsheets:** Maintain a spreadsheet listing all your campaign names and their corresponding abbreviations. This serves as a central reference point.
  • **Naming Convention Guide:** Create a detailed document outlining your naming convention and share it with anyone involved in campaign creation.
  • **Platform-Specific Considerations:** Some advertising platforms may have specific requirements or best practices for campaign naming. Research these before launching your campaigns.
  • **Regular Review:** Periodically review and refine your naming convention to ensure it continues to meet your needs.
  • **Automation:** Explore automation tools that can help you generate campaign names based on predefined templates. This is especially useful for large-scale campaigns.
  • **Data Layer Integration:** Ensure your data layer is properly configured to capture and pass campaign name information to your analytics platform.

The Importance of Attribution Modeling and Naming

Your campaign naming conventions are directly linked to your attribution modeling. Accurate campaign names allow you to correctly attribute conversions to the appropriate sources and campaigns, enabling you to make informed decisions about your marketing budget. Incorrect or inconsistent naming makes accurate attribution nearly impossible.

Ensuring Data Privacy and Compliance

Be mindful of data privacy regulations (like GDPR or CCPA) when naming campaigns. Avoid including personally identifiable information (PII) in campaign names. Your naming convention should support compliance with all relevant regulations.

Conclusion

Investing time in establishing and maintaining clear campaign naming conventions is a small effort that yields significant returns. It streamlines your workflow, improves your data analysis, and ultimately helps you maximize your earnings from affiliate programs. Remember to prioritize consistency, clarity, and scalability when designing your naming structure, and regularly review it to ensure it remains effective as your affiliate marketing strategy evolves. Understanding ROI analysis is also key to making data-driven decisions based on your well-named campaigns.

Affiliate marketing Commission structure Affiliate link Cookie duration Conversion rate Click-through rate Earnings per click Affiliate network Merchant program Deep linking Sub-ID tracking Cost per acquisition Return on ad spend Landing page optimization A/B testing Campaign management Performance reports Data analysis Targeting options Bid management Compliance Attribution modeling ROI analysis Traffic sources Analytics Tracking Content marketing Native advertising Email marketing Advertising spend Audience segmentation Split testing Marketing efforts Data privacy

.

Recommended referral programs

Program ! Features ! Join
IQ Option Affiliate Up to 50% revenue share, lifetime commissions Join in IQ Option